Immerse yourself in the timeless landscape of Chianti
Surround yourself with olive groves, blooming gardens, and the rustic elegance of Villa Poggio di Gaville — a sanctuary of stillness and soul. Nourish your body with authentic Italian cuisine and your spirit with expansive views and deep rest. The farmhouse was restored to its original splendour in 2004 and is furnished with charming Tuscan style furniture and exotic world pieces from 48 different countries in the world. We will share this beautiful space with the 19 free-range horses at pasture on the farmland of the property.
Whether you’re traveling solo or with a friend, both single and double occupancy options are available. It’s a cozy, welcoming space designed to help you feel grounded, rested, and fully immersed in the slow, rich beauty of Tuscan life.
Gather each day to dine overlooking the breathtaking expanse of Tuscan hillsides. Pastas, vibrant vegetables, and locally pressed olive oil bring each meal to life. With options for vegetarian, vegan, gluten-free, and dairy-free diets, every guest is nourished with care and intention.

Ava & Jess
Jessica Paquette
Jessica Paquette started her journey into yoga while volunteering at an orphanage in Calcutta, India. With spirited yogis around her, she became intrigued with the yoga philosophy and immediately knew that yoga was the spiritual journey she was looking for. When she came back to the US, she enrolled in Yoga teacher training with no expectations of becoming a teacher. She graduated with the 200-hour
Certification in 2007 and has been teaching ever since. Jessica has led 6 teacher training courses and has been certified in multiple modalities. In the last few years, Jessica has been embarking in the world of sound healing and shamanic healing. You will find Jessica hauling gongs and bowls to all her yoga classes. Jessica teaches kundalini, restorative, and power yoga through the south bay.
Ava Moreno
Ava Moreno entered the yoga and fitness community through her first love: dance. She began her dance training as a toddler, training in all forms of dance. After having struggled with a severe eating disorder when she began her professional dance career at age 16, Ava found Colleen Quinn, an incredible mentor and inspiration to her through the form of a personal trainer and physical therapist.
Ava has also struggled with several injuries in dance due to her hypermobility, including a medial patellofemoral ligament knee reconstruction at age 20, leading her to look into deeper ways of understanding and helping her body. Although Ava had first been introduced to yoga at age 11 through dance, it was not until she entered recovery from her eating disorder that she began practicing regularly, discovering the peace, focus, and stability–both physically and mentally–it brought her. Throughout her recovery, Ava studied nutrition and began to explore the yoga, fitness, and wellness world.
